Oregon City homes built before 1960 often route dryer vents through crawl spaces or along exterior walls with multiple elbows. These long runs collect lint that mixes with winter rain seepage, creating dense blockages that standard vacuums miss. Rotary brush systems with flexible rods reach the full length while a HEPA vacuum captures debris at the exterior termination point.

Clackamas County building codes require proper termination caps and minimum clearances from windows. Many older properties still have aluminum foil flex duct that sags and traps moisture, raising mold risk inside the line. We replace these with rigid metal sections when inspection shows damage or improper slope.

Damp Pacific Northwest winters keep lint damp longer, increasing the chance of restricted airflow that forces the dryer to run hotter. Homeowners notice clothes taking extra cycles or a persistent musty smell near the laundry area. Annual cleaning prevents the lint ignition point that causes most residential dryer fires in this region.

Seasonal Considerations

Wet months from November through March bring the highest call volume because condensation inside the vent combines with lint to form hard plugs near the exterior wall. Homes on sloping lots in the Park Place neighborhood often have vents that exit uphill, requiring extra care to avoid water intrusion after cleaning.

How it works

  1. 1

    Site Assessment

    We examine the dryer location, vent path, and exterior exit point while noting any visible damage or code issues.

  2. 2

    Access and Disconnection

    The dryer is pulled out and the vent is disconnected at both ends to allow full rod access through the line.

  3. 3

    Rotary Cleaning

    A rotating brush head removes compacted lint while a vacuum at the exterior opening captures all debris.

  4. 4

    Reassembly and Test

    We reconnect the system, check airflow with an anemometer, and confirm the exterior flap operates freely.

+ How often should dryer vents be cleaned in Oregon City?
Once a year is standard for most homes; twice a year if you run the dryer daily or notice longer drying times during the wet season.
+ Can you clean vents that run through crawl spaces?
Yes, we use flexible rotary rods designed for tight access and wet crawl spaces common under older Oregon City homes.
+ Do you replace damaged vent sections the same day?
When rigid metal replacement is needed we carry common sizes and complete the repair during the same visit.
+ Will cleaning fix a dryer that still feels hot after a cycle?
Restricted vents are a common cause; we measure airflow before and after to confirm the restriction has been removed.
